  • THE BLACK FEDORA

     

    This collection of photographs is a heartfelt homage to the legendary Michael Jackson, a true icon in the world of music and entertainment. Through her lens, Smahane has captured the essence of Michael Jackson's persona by focusing on two of his most iconic accessories - the black fedora and the shiny white glove. These symbolic elements, which were synonymous with his electrifying performances and charismatic personality, have been used to create powerful and evocative images that speak to the depth of his character and legacy.

     

    Shot in her own studio, Smahane's photographs showcase her creative vision and technical prowess, as she experiments with different compositions, lighting, and even incorporates herself into some of the shots. This personal touch adds an extra layer of connection to the exhibition.

     

    This photography exhibition is not just a celebration of Michael Jackson's artistic contributions, but also a recognition of his humanitarian efforts and the way he touched the lives of people around the world. Through these images, Smahane invites us to reflect on the life of this extraordinary individual, his enduring influence, and the messages he shared through his music and actions.

    KING

    In a completely dark setting, a photograph captures the illumination behind the black Fedora to symbolize the radiant jewels of a royal crown.

     

    The arrangement of the gloves forms the shape of the crown.

    LOVE

    BILLIE JEAN encompasses the dance moves, the iconic moonwalk, the rhythmic beat, the Fedora hat, and the signature glove. Additionally, it signifies the customary act of tossing the black Fedora hat at the conclusion of the performance.

     

    The image named LOVE portrays the special instance when Michael Jackson flings the hat, symbolizing a heartfelt gesture conveyed to his devoted fans.

     

    The hands depicted in the photograph represent the audience's hands, captured in various poses, which belong to me.
